Your Guide to Picking the Perfect Tactical Pen
A tactical pen is more than just a writing tool. It’s a sturdy, reliable pen designed for tough situations. Think of it as a multi-tool you can always carry. It can help you write, defend yourself, or even break a window in an emergency. Let’s explore what makes a great tactical pen.
Key Features to Look For
- Durability: This is the most important thing. A tactical pen needs to be strong. It should withstand drops and pressure.
- Writing Quality: Even though it’s tactical, it still needs to write well. Look for a smooth ink flow.
- Ergonomics: How does it feel in your hand? A good grip prevents slipping. It should be comfortable to hold for a while.
- Weight: Some people like a heavier pen, others prefer lighter. Consider what feels best for you.
- Extra Functions: Many tactical pens have other tools built-in. These could be glass breakers, small lights, or even mini screwdrivers.
Important Materials
What are tactical pens made of?
Most tactical pens use strong metals. Aluminum is common because it’s light and tough. Stainless steel is even stronger but can be heavier. Some pens use titanium, which is very strong and lightweight. The tip, or nib, is usually made of carbide steel. This is super hard and can break glass.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
What makes a tactical pen good or bad?
A well-made tactical pen has precise machining. This means all the parts fit together perfectly. The metal should be smooth and free of rough edges. A pen with a cheap plastic insert or a wobbly tip is not good quality. The ink cartridge also matters. A good quality ink cartridge writes smoothly and doesn’t leak.
User Experience and Use Cases
How do people use tactical pens?
Many people carry tactical pens for self-defense. The sturdy body can be used to strike an attacker. The pointed end can also be used for defense. Another common use is breaking glass. If you are trapped in a car, the carbide tip can shatter a window. Of course, they are also great for everyday writing. They are much stronger than regular pens. People who work outdoors or travel often find them very useful. Some emergency responders carry them too.
Choosing a tactical pen depends on your needs. Think about how you will use it most. Do you need it for writing, defense, or emergencies? A pen with a glass breaker is great if you travel by car often. If you just want a super strong pen for daily use, focus on the material and build quality.
Frequently Asked Questions About Tactical Pens
Q: Are tactical pens legal to carry?
A: In most places, yes. They are generally legal as long as they are not used as weapons. Laws can vary, so it’s good to check your local rules.
Q: Can a tactical pen actually break glass?
A: Yes, if it has a carbide steel tip. This material is very hard and can shatter tempered glass, like car windows.
Q: Are tactical pens heavy?
A: They can be heavier than regular pens because they are made of metal. However, many are designed to be balanced and not too heavy for comfortable use.
Q: What kind of ink do tactical pens use?
A: Most use standard ink cartridges, often Parker-style. This makes it easy to find replacements.
Q: Can I take a tactical pen on an airplane?
A: This can be tricky. It’s best to check with the airline. Many security agents may consider them a potential weapon and confiscate them.
Q: How do I maintain my tactical pen?
A: Keep it clean. Wipe it down with a soft cloth. Make sure the ink cartridge is working well.
Q: Are tactical pens good for writing notes?
A: Yes! They write just like regular pens, but they are much more durable.
Q: What is the difference between a tactical pen and a regular pen?
A: Tactical pens are made of stronger materials and are built to be more robust. They often have extra features like a glass breaker.
Q: How much do tactical pens usually cost?
A: Prices vary widely. You can find basic ones for around $20, while high-end models can cost $100 or more.
Q: Should I buy a tactical pen with a flashlight?
A: That’s a personal choice. A small LED flashlight can be handy, but it adds to the pen’s bulk and cost.
